Understanding the Regulatory Framework in Australia

The legal environment surrounding online gambling in Australia is complex and varies by state and territory. While the Interactive Gambling Act 2001 (IGA) provides the overarching framework, it’s essential to understand the specific regulations that apply in your region. The IGA prohibits online casinos from offering their services to Australian residents, but the enforcement of this law and the legality of accessing offshore platforms can be a grey area. Staying informed about changes to these laws is paramount. State governments also have their own licensing and regulatory bodies that oversee sports betting, lotteries, and other forms of gambling. Ignoring these details can lead to legal complications and financial risks. Always verify the licensing and legitimacy of any platform you consider using. Look for reputable licensing bodies, such as those in the UK, Malta, or Curacao, and ensure the platform adheres to responsible gambling practices.

Responsible Gambling: Your Top Priority

Responsible gambling is not just a suggestion; it’s a necessity. It is the cornerstone of a sustainable and enjoyable gambling experience. Always set a budget and stick to it. Never chase losses, and be prepared to walk away when you’re ahead. Take regular breaks and avoid gambling when you’re feeling stressed, emotional, or under the influence of alcohol or drugs. Many online platforms offer tools to help you manage your gambling, such as deposit limits, loss limits, and self-exclusion options. Use these tools to protect yourself. If you find yourself struggling to control your gambling, seek help from a professional organization such as Gambling Help Online or Lifeline. Remember, gambling should be a form of entertainment, not a source of financial or emotional distress.

Recognizing the Signs of Problem Gambling

It’s important to be aware of the signs of problem gambling, both in yourself and in others. These can include: spending more money than you can afford to lose, chasing losses, gambling to escape problems or negative emotions, neglecting work or relationships because of gambling, and borrowing money to gamble. If you recognize any of these signs in yourself, it’s crucial to take action. Seek professional help, utilize self-exclusion programs, and consider taking a break from gambling altogether. The earlier you address the problem, the better your chances of recovery. Support groups and counseling services can provide valuable support and guidance.
